Missions
Between 2027 and 2028, two SPHERE analog missions (SAMs) will take place, one in Monsaraz, Portugal, and one in Piła, Poland. Students from selected schools in Austria, Germany, Greece, Poland and Portugal will prepare for the missions in these isolated sites by learning about space exploration and its significance in our daily lives, understanding the importance of preserving the Earth’s environment with hands-on experience, improving their digital skills, becoming problem solvers, and learning to collaborate. Their teachers will use innovative student-centred methodologies and new tools and technologies to integrate digital content into their curricula.
What makes SPHERE different from EXPLORE, its sister project, is that all schools in SPHERE will be able to create their own analog site and to host their own out-of-classroom simulations (SOCs). This makes it possible for a greater number of students to experience elements of a field simulation!
